What Is Glutathione and How Does It Work?
To fully appreciate the research potential of Glutathione 1500mg research peptide, it is essential to understand its biochemical structure, its role as the master antioxidant, and the mechanisms by which it exerts its protective effects.
The Naturally Occurring Tripeptide
Glutathione is a small peptide composed of three amino acids: glutamic acid, cysteine, and glycine (γ-Glu-Cys-Gly). It exists in two forms: the reduced form (GSH) and the oxidised form (GSSG). The balance between these forms is a critical indicator of cellular oxidative status. The tripeptide possesses two key structural features: a nucleophilic sulfur atom (from the cysteine residue) that allows it to serve as a critical antioxidant and anti-electrophile, and a γ-glutamyl isopeptide bond that allows it to translocate throughout the systemic circulation without being degraded.
Mechanism of Action: Antioxidant Defence and Cellular Protection
The biological activity of Glutathione 1500mg research peptide is mediated through several intersecting mechanisms:
-
Direct Free Radical Scavenging: GSH can act directly as an antioxidant to protect cells against free radicals and pro-oxidants. It neutralises reactive oxygen species (ROS) and reactive nitrogen species (RNS) by donating electrons.
-
Cofactor for Antioxidant Enzymes: GSH serves as a cofactor for key antioxidant and detoxification enzymes, including glutathione peroxidases, glutathione S-transferases, and glyoxalases. These enzymes catalyse the reduction of peroxides and the conjugation of toxic compounds.
-
Detoxification of Xenobiotics: The nucleophilic sulfur atom of the cysteinyl residue can readily react with toxic electrophiles, either spontaneously or via GST-mediated catalysis, preventing the reaction of electrophiles with proteins, DNA, or lipids.
-
Maintenance of Cellular Redox Balance: GSH maintains thiol redox status and restores oxidised enzymes, protecting protein thiols from crosslinking and oxidation.
-
Regeneration of Other Antioxidants: GSH regenerates other antioxidants such as vitamins C and E.
-
Regulation of the Cell Cycle and Immune Function: GSH participates in regulating the cell cycle, storing cysteine, and modulating immune responses.
Key Research Applications for Glutathione 1500mg
Glutathione 1500mg research peptide is a versatile tool with applications spanning several domains of biomedical research.
1. Oxidative Stress & Antioxidant Research
As the body’s primary endogenous antioxidant, glutathione is essential for studying oxidative stress mechanisms. Research applications include:
-
ROS and RNS Neutralisation: Investigating how GSH directly scavenges reactive oxygen and nitrogen species.
-
Lipid Peroxidation Studies: Exploring the role of GSH in reducing lipid peroxides and protecting cell membranes.
-
Redox Balance: Studying the GSH/GSSG ratio as a critical indicator of cellular oxidative status.
-
Antioxidant Network: Investigating how GSH regenerates other antioxidants such as vitamins C and E.
2. Detoxification & Liver Research
Glutathione plays a central role in detoxification processes. Research has demonstrated:
-
Phase II Metabolism: GSH is central to glutathione S-transferase activity and phase II metabolism.
-
Liver Detoxification: Glutathione plays a crucial role in liver detoxification processes, making it important for maintaining cellular health and preventing damage from environmental pollutants.
-
Xenobiotic Conjugation: GSH conjugates with toxins and other harmful compounds to facilitate their excretion from the body.
3. Neurodegenerative Disease Research
GSH depletion is implicated in neurodegenerative conditions. Research has shown:
-
Brain GSH and Cognitive Performance: Higher brain GSH levels are associated with better working memory, episodic memory, and visuospatial processing in older adults.
-
Neurodegenerative Disorders: Glutathione levels are often depleted in conditions such as Alzheimer’s and Parkinson’s disease.
-
Neuroprotection: GSH is integral to the cerebral antioxidant defence system and essential for maintaining redox homeostasis and neuronal health.
4. Metabolic & Diabetes Research
GSH deficiency is a hallmark of metabolic disorders:
-
Type 2 Diabetes: GSH deficiency contributes to oxidative stress, mitochondrial dysfunction, inflammation, and progressive organ damage in T2DM.
-
Insulin Sensitivity: GSH augmentation has been linked to improved insulin sensitivity and reduced oxidative damage.
-
Metabolic Regulation: Glutathione influences various metabolic pathways and insulin sensitivity.
5. Immunology & Cellular Protection Research
GSH is critical for immune function:
-
NK Cell-Mediated Immunity: Glutathione is critical for NK cell-mediated immunity and supports interleukin-15 signalling.
-
Immune Cell Function: Glutathione modulates the activity of lymphocytes and macrophages, enhancing the immune response to infections and inflammation.
-
Cellular Protection: GSH protects cells against oxidative damage, which can lead to chronic diseases and ageing.
Chemical & Physical Specifications
Accurate characterisation of Glutathione 1500mg research peptide is essential for reproducible experimental design.
| Parameter | Specification |
|---|---|
| Common Names | Glutathione, GSH, L-Glutathione (Reduced Form), γ-Glu-Cys-Gly |
| Amino Acid Sequence | γ-Glu-Cys-Gly |
| Type | Linear Tripeptide (L-isomer, Reduced Form) |
| Molecular Formula | C₁₀H₁₇N₃O₆S |
| Molecular Weight | 307.33 g/mol |
| CAS Number | 70-18-8 |
| PubChem CID | 124886 |
| Purity | ≥99% (HPLC verified) |
| Appearance | White to off‑white lyophilised powder |
| Solubility | Soluble in sterile water and sterile PBS (pH 5‑7) |
| Storage (Lyophilised) | –20°C, sealed, protected from light; stable for up to 2 years |
| Storage (Reconstituted) | 2‑8°C for short‑term use; single‑use aliquots at –20°C for long‑term storage |
Reconstitution & Handling Protocol for Glutathione 1500mg
Proper reconstitution of Glutathione 1500mg research peptide is critical for maintaining its structural integrity and biological activity.
Step 1 – Preparation
-
Bring the sealed Glutathione vial and your chosen diluent (sterile bacteriostatic water or sterile PBS, pH 5‑7) to room temperature. Condensation can degrade the lyophilised powder.
-
Clean your work surface with 70% ethanol and lay out sterile syringes, alcohol wipes and a clean work mat.
Step 2 – Vial Sanitisation
-
Wipe the rubber stopper of the Glutathione vial with a fresh 70% ethanol wipe. Allow the alcohol to evaporate completely before piercing.
Step 3 – Reconstitution
-
Draw your desired volume of diluent into a sterile syringe. For a 1500 mg vial, a common starting concentration is 1500 mg per 15 mL of diluent, yielding a 100 mg/mL stock solution.
-
Insert the needle and slowly inject the diluent against the inner glass wall. Do not spray directly onto the lyophilised powder.
-
Gently swirl the vial until the solution is clear and fully dissolved. Do not shake vigorously, as shaking can cause denaturation.
Step 4 – Aliquoting & Storage
-
Immediately after dissolution, aliquot the reconstituted Glutathione into single‑use sterile vials.
-
Store aliquots at –20°C. Avoid repeated freeze‑thaw cycles, as peptides are susceptible to degradation.
-
Once thawed, store at 2‑8°C and use within a short period.
Concentration Reference Table
| Vial Mass | Diluent Volume | Final Concentration |
|---|---|---|
| 1500 mg | 15 mL | 100 mg/mL |
| 1500 mg | 30 mL | 50 mg/mL |
| 1500 mg | 7.5 mL | 200 mg/mL |
Adjust diluent volume based on your experimental requirements. For cell culture applications, typical working concentrations may range from 0.1‑10 mM.
Storage & Stability Guidelines
| Storage Condition | Shelf Life | Notes |
|---|---|---|
| Lyophilised at –20°C, unopened | 2 years | Use desiccant, protect from light |
| Lyophilised at 2‑8°C, unopened | 6‑12 months | –20°C storage is strongly preferred for long‑term stability |
| Reconstituted at 2‑8°C | Short‑term use | Use within days to weeks |
| Reconstituted aliquots at –20°C | Up to 3 months | Single freeze only; discard after thawing |
